Understanding Impound Fees and Storage Charges
If your vehicle has been towed in Oxford, understanding associated costs is essential for budgeting recovery. Police-impounded cars typically have release fees ranging from £150 to £300, depending on violation circumstances. Daily storage charges usually run around £20 per day, accumulating rapidly the longer your vehicle remains impounded. For vehicles parked near the Ashmolean Museum or busy High Street, these costs become especially relevant since parking enforcement is strictly applied in these zones.
Payment options are straightforward. Most towing companies and recovery services accept debit and credit cards for secure payment at collection time. Disputing Wrongful Towing in Oxford
If you believe your vehicle was wrongfully towed in Oxford, you have legal rights to dispute the action. Towing may be contested if signage was inadequate or if clear procedural errors occurred. Gather photographic evidence of your parking location, particularly near office buildings like the Clarendon Centre or Oxford Railway Station. This documentation will substantially support your formal appeal case.
Contact the council's parking enforcement department to initiate dispute procedures. They maintain established hearing processes for contested towing cases. If your dispute succeeds, you may receive compensation covering all wrongful towing costs incurred.
